A new beacon for ultimate coastal luxury will soon rise from an absolute-beachfront pocket of Garfield Terrace, when Sydney-based Sammut Group delivers its $200 million COAST to the Surfers Paradise shoreline.

The sophisticated collection of 49 residences will rise across 35 levels, and include 36 half-floor villas, 2 double-storey sky homes, 10 full-floor sub penthouses and an opulent penthouse spanning two levels, offering circa 1000 square metres of luxury living and featuring a private rooftop pool and amenities.

COAST presents itself as a 6-star residential address, comprising ultra-luxurious amenities such as a 32m pool that wraps from the east to north, wellness facilities including a yoga studio, massage rooms and sauna, function facilities, residential beach bar and breakout areas and a commercial-sized gym.

In addition to its indulgent amenity range, COAST will be home to its very own concierge service.

Residents will receive exclusive access to premium services to elevate their beachfront lifestyle, including home cleaning, restaurant bookings, airport transfers, dry cleaning, car washing, entertainment bookings, food/beverage delivery.

The tower’s design-led approach has evidently resonated with buyers, who have collectively cemented COAST as one of the best-selling projects on the Gold Coast in recent years.

Sammut Group achieved a Gold Coast sales record for sub-penthouses with the sale of two whole floor luxury apartments to interstate buyers for $8.775 million and $8.95 million respectively.

COAST has become the defining benchmark of the Gold Coast’s luxury revolution, with the average price of its sales sitting at approximately $5.25 million – setting yet another record for a Gold Coast apartment development.

The tower will form a defining piece on the northern Gold Coast skyline, adopting an undulating form in reflection of the ocean at its foot, configured to capture an abundance of natural light, cooling sea breezes and endless ocean views.

COAST’s distinctive curvature will soon rise from its Garfield Terrace site with Multiplex appointed to construct Sammut Group’s landmark beachfront vision.

The foray onto Gold Coast shores is a first for the developer after a stellar 40-year career shaping southern Sydney, centred around Cronulla in the Sutherland Shire.

While it may be the developer’s debut on Gold Coast soil, Sammut Group is certainly no stranger to delivering prestigious developments set in idyllic destinations.

Paul Sammut, a prolific builder who created more than 200 homes across NSW, was the founding pillar and the driving force behind the vision for the broader Sammut family enterprise; creating properties, precincts and destinations which surpassed the norms and expectations of an emerging industry at the time.

From generously oversized apartments with expansive balconies and luxurious landscaping that elevates neighbourhood standards, Sammut Group has always defied expectations and continues to apply this approach to the luxury landscape of today.

Building on their father’s legacy, brothers Allen and John Sammut established Sammut Developments in 1993, creating a full-service property development business. In 2018, the third generation joined the business, with Julian Sammut now in the role of Chief Operating Officer.

Together the directors have evolved the company to become Sammut Group, diversifying their project portfolio and creating new standards of experiential luxury and legacy across major residential, commercial and hospitality-centred ventures.

The company has become synonymous with high-end design, and there could be no clearer depiction of its competency than Nautilus, Burraneer Bay.

Spanning six levels of inconceivable luxury perched on the shores of Sydney’s Burraneer Bay, Nautilus is a design feat surpassed by few.

It is the only Australian home to boast three internal lifts, and with two stand-alone guest pavilions, a magnificent wet bar, dual championship AMF bowling alleys, a premium gymnasium with complimentary yoga and pilates studio, an in-home cinema, archery range, 25m lap pool, teppanyaki BBQ, jacuzzi, day spa with a Turkish steam room and a 2000-bottle speak-easy cellar.

The mega-mansion was awarded winner of the 2016 HIA-CSR Australian Home of the Year, 2016 HIA-CSR People’s Choice Award and 2016 HIA-CSR Australian Custom Home Award awards. It also earned the business the coveted Master Builder of the Year Australia award.
